Haiti - Politic : Towards the normalization of Haitian-Dominican relations ?
Bocchit Edmond, former Haitian Ambassador to Washington (December 2020 - January 2025), former Chancellor (September 2018 - March 2020), and Executive Director of the Haitian Observatory of International Relations (OHRI), presents proposals to the Presidential Transitional Council (CPT) for the normalization of Haitian-Dominican relations.

Bocchit Edmond's Proposals :

Context and Rationale :
Relations between the Republic of Haiti and the Dominican Republic are of major strategic importance for the stability and development of the two nations sharing the same island. Marked by complex historical dynamics, these relations today call for a calm and constructive reinterpretation, taking into account contemporary challenges: migration, trade, security, the environment, and cultural cooperation.

In this context, I invite the Presidential Transitional Council to consider convening a high-level forum bringing together former Haitian heads of state who so desire, with the aim of capitalizing on their diplomatic and institutional experience, while fostering a shared and pragmatic vision of relations with the Dominican Republic.

Objectives of the proposed forum :
• Gather the analyses and strategic recommendations of former presidents on the evolution of bilateral relations;
• Identify diplomatic best practices and lessons learned from previous approaches;
• Develop a foundation of concrete proposals for a renewed dialogue with the Dominican Republic;
• Strengthen Haiti's institutional credibility in its regional interactions. Areas of strategic recommendations:

1 - Institutionalization of bilateral dialogue :
• Propose the reactivation of the two technical and executive secretariats of the bilateral joint commission, bringing together representatives of both governments, as well as independent experts.
• Objective: To promote the regular, calm, and structured handling of sensitive issues (migration/border, justice/security, trade, agriculture/environment).

2 - Joint Border Management :
• Strengthen coordination between Haitian and Dominican border authorities through the creation of joint technical committees;
• Deploy pilot border cooperation initiatives, including the regulation of informal trade and the fight against illicit trafficking.

3 - Protection and Promotion of the Haitian Diaspora in the Dominican Republic :
• Make consular services more efficient by establishing a diplomatic unit specialized in assisting Haitian nationals;
• Implement a framework for collaboration with Dominican civil society to better document violations and promote the protection of migrants' rights.

4 - Balanced Cooperation :
• Engage in discussions with the Dominican Government aimed at regular, safe, and orderly migration. (Contractualization of Haitian labor);
• Promote integrated border economic zones, including productive investment in key sectors (agriculture, textiles, and crafts).

5 - Involvement of former Heads of State in mediation diplomacy:
• Create an Advisory Council of former Presidents, acting as special advisors on foreign policy and regional negotiation issues;
• Explore their involvement in discreet good offices missions and strengthening of inter-national dialogue.

Conclusion :
In a rapidly changing regional context, strengthening Haitian-Dominican relations requires an approach based on dignity, ongoing dialogue, and mutual interests. In a spirit of inclusion, drawing on the experience of former heads of state and the few independent experts available can prove to be a valuable resource for formulating a peaceful, coherent foreign policy rooted in the principles of mutual respect and shared sovereignty.

This initiative would help the Presidential Transitional Council be more effective in its efforts to lay the foundations for a modern, proactive, and responsible Haitian diplomacy, concludes Bocchit Edmond.
